Who is Anita Padilla?

Fox 32 News anchor Anita Padilla

Padilla, who was born in the US, had a long and varied career that took her to many places, such as Orlando, Florida, and New York City. She moved from Waukegan, Illinois, to the Quad Cities in Iowa/Illinois later on. She attended Madison Area Technical College and the University of Wisconsin before attending Columbia College Chicago to earn a BA in broadcast journalism.

An internship with Bill Kurtis at WBBM-TV was Padilla’s first job in the field; this modest beginning helped pave the path for a prosperous journalism career. She worked for several different companies and got a lot of experience over the years, accepting many offers.
